89 years ago the Meuse-Argonne Offensive was in full swing.
Among the most famous actions of the offensive: Major Whittlesey's battalion pushed ahead of his regiment's attack, was cut off, and became known as "The Lost Battalion" on October 2; Corporal (later sergeant) Alvin C. York killed approximately 20 Germans (many with headshots) and captured 132 prisoners on October 8; First Lieutenant (later Captain) Sam Woodfill accompolished a feat of arms similar to York's on October 12, when his company was held up buy German machine gun emplacements.
All three men were later awarded the Medal of Honor. |
